Latest On Potential Winter Storm Tuesday into Wednesday by the National Weather Service

At 7:35pm, the National Weather Service provided its latest thinking on the potential winter storm set to arrive late Tuesday (December 7th) into Wednesday (December 8th).

“Here’s our latest thinking on the system set to arrive late Tue into Wed. Check out forecast amounts and the higher end potential. Keep in mind, Mon will be warm but it will be short lived as a strong cold front moves through bringing 30-40 mph wind gusts.”

As you can see in the image above, the thinking right now is that any wintry precipitation will be very light of any at all, but the “high end amount” (which has a 10% chance of occurring) is at approximately 2 inches for almost all of MoCo.

We’ll continue to monitor this storm to see if anything changes as we get within 48 hours.
